The Social Aspect of Gaming
Another significant reason for their popularity? The social elements. Many casual games include features that allow you to connect with friends and family. Leaderboards, challenges, and gifting systems create a sense of community. Games like Clash of Clans go beyond just being a game; they turn into platforms for social interaction. Here’s a cool list of features you might find:
- Friend Invites
- Leaderboards
- Clan Systems
- In-Game Events
Mobile Entertainment and the Future
As technology evolves, we’re seeing advancements that boost the gaming experience. Higher processing power on our devices means better graphics and smoother gameplay. We’re also seeing augmented reality (AR) getting into the mix – games like Pokémon Go have shown how much potential AR has for casual gameplay. But what’s next? The possibilities are endless with 5G technology paving the way for more complex, interactive experiences.
